Today\\u2019s guest is a first for the PIMR podcast; Greg Junge is the only person who has been interviewed on the show who has invested in property outside of the United States. Greg joins us today to discuss how and why he and his wife Mandy, became limited partners in a resort in Belize, and the people who influenced their decision. In this case, the decision was based on the fact that it is a place they would like to revisit often, and therefore it is a lifestyle investment as much as it is a financial one. Greg doesn\\u2019t always invest in properties that he will make use of himself but he does always ensure that he completely trusts whoever he is investing with and he runs us through his vetting process in this episode. Greg also gives us insights into how the COVID-19 pandemic has affected his investments; why the pandemic has not deterred him from investing in more properties; the benefits of finding a niche in the vast world of real estate as quickly as possible and most importantly, why investing in your own personal development is a key to success.\\xa0
